H.Res. 90 (113th)
Expressing the sense of the House of Representatives that the Committee on Agriculture should not propose any reduction in the availability or amount of benefits provided under the supplemental nutrition assistance program (SNAP) in effect under the Food and Nutrition Act of 2008, and that the House of Representatives should reject any proposed legislation that includes any provisions that reduce the availability or amount of benefits provided under SNAP.

Summary
Expresses the sense of the House of Representatives that in this Congress the Committee on Agriculture should not propose any reduction in the availability or amount of benefits under the supplemental nutrition assistance program (SNAP) and that the House should reject any proposed legislation that seeks to do so.
